Meta’s latest open-source AI mannequin(s), LLaMA 4, have arrived and they’re spectacular — however do you know that you just (sure, you) can run them by yourself consumer-grade pc at house? That is the primary LLaMA mannequin from Fb that I’d truly use. I take advantage of my agentic AI Eve nearly completely, however there are some issues she isn’t nice at or doesn’t take pleasure in — and she or he actually can’t match their context size.
You may be asking your self what spitting camelids from South America must do with AI — so let’s begin initially:
- What’s LLaMA 4? (together with the Scout and Maverick fashions)
- Why do I care? (assume big context home windows and a intelligent Combination-of-Consultants design)
- How do I run ChatGPT on my laptop computer? (you don’t, however you’ll be able to run an open-source mannequin)
I’ll stroll by way of directions to run quantized variations of LLaMA 4 on Home windows, masking each CPU-only setups and utilizing an NVIDIA GPU (like an RTX 3060 — a mid-grade card) for acceleration. Then I’ll most likely meander off on a tangent — it occurs once I get rolling about AI.
However wait, there’s extra: You possibly can count on to be up and operating plausibly in beneath an hour.
Meta’s LLaMA 4 lineup: Scout and Maverick are actually brazenly launched (Behemoth continues to be in preview). LLaMA 4 Scout packs 17B lively parameters (109B whole) with a whopping 10 million token context window, whereas LLaMA 4 Maverick makes use of 17B lively (400B whole) and a 1 million token context size.
10 million token context size, folks. The principle drawback I’ve had with open-source fashions is the context size. As an illustration, earlier LLaMA fashions had wherever from 8k to 128k for context — that is how a lot knowledge the mannequin can take care of without delay. LLMs are form of like goldfish except they’ve some form of reminiscence constructed out for RAG. They’ve long-term reminiscence from coaching, however within the quick time period, for those who exceed the context size, the mannequin will neglect belongings you stated earlier… as a result of it doesn’t have the entire context to grasp the dialog. Very very similar to goldfish, at the very least in accordance with my authoritative supply: the film Discovering Nemo.
LLaMA 4 is the most recent technology of enormous language fashions from Meta, designed to rival top-tier fashions like OpenAI’s GPT-4. It makes use of an structure referred to as Combination-of-Consultants (MoE), which signifies that the mannequin is made up of a number of smaller professional fashions that work collectively. Solely a subset of those “specialists” is lively for any given query, which makes computation extra environment friendly with out sacrificing a lot efficiency.
In easy phrases, MoE lets LLaMA 4 obtain the brainpower of a large mannequin whereas solely utilizing a part of its “mind” at a time — form of like consulting the correct specialist for every activity. At a really excessive stage, that is just like human cognition. You don’t use your whole mind for each activity — hell, I do know loads of those who I don’t assume use any. (You already know who you’re.)
Scout and Maverick: LLaMA 4 presently is available in two primary variants. Suppose Claude Haiku, Sonnet, and Opus — totally different sizes and thus use circumstances. LLaMA 4 Scout is the extra light-weight (comparatively talking) mannequin, and LLaMA 4 Maverick is the bigger, heavyweight mannequin:
LLaMA 4 Scout — The long-context specialist. Scout has 17 billion “lively” parameters (those used for every token it processes) unfold throughout 16 specialists, for a complete of ~109B parameters. It’s designed to be environment friendly and accessible: Meta optimized Scout to run on a single high-end GPU by utilizing 4-bit or 8-bit weights (we’ll get there) with out a lot loss in functionality. Impressively, Scout helps an industry-leading context window of 10 million tokens. Context window means how a lot textual content (or tokens) the mannequin can take into account in a single go — and 10M tokens is astronomical (for comparability, GPT-4’s max is round 32k – Word that is 4 not 4o, 4o has a 128k context, and 4 truly does too by way of API).
In plain English, Scout can ingest extraordinarily massive code bases or multi-turn conversations spanning thousands and thousands of phrases with out forgetting earlier components. Allegedly. It might probably even deal with photos as a part of its enter, since each LLaMA 4 fashions are natively multimodal. Scout’s candy spot is duties like summarizing lengthy stories or reasoning over big codebases. And due to its effectivity, Meta notes that Scout “matches on a single GPU” with quantization — which means researchers and lovers with first rate {hardware} can truly run it regionally… which is why we’re right here.
LLaMA 4 Maverick — The multimodal powerhouse. Maverick is a bigger mannequin aimed toward pushing the efficiency envelope. It additionally has 17B lively parameters, however with 128 specialists for a complete of about 400B parameters. Maverick is tuned for general-purpose intelligence: it excels at chat and assistant duties, coding, reasoning, and even understands photos (therefore “multimodal”). Nevertheless, this energy comes at a price — Maverick requires a lot beefier {hardware}.
Meta recommends an NVIDIA H100 DGX system basically a server with a number of H100 GPUs, (A 5 or 6 determine machine — critically) to run Maverick. Its context window continues to be big (round 1 million tokens within the instruct/chat fine-tuned model), although not as gargantuan as Scout’s. For most individuals operating native setups,
Maverick will likely be difficult to deploy attributable to its measurement. The main target of this information will due to this fact be on the extra accessible Scout mannequin (however it’s good to know Maverick exists, particularly for enterprise or cloud-scale use).
Why Combination-of-Consultants Issues: Each Scout and Maverick leverage the MoE design. What does that imply?Consider MoE as having a crew of 16 (for Scout) or 128 (for Maverick) professional mini-models contained in the AI. Whenever you ask LLaMA 4 a query, it doesn’t activate all its billions of parameters without delay. As a substitute, a gating mechanism selects just a few related “specialists” to deal with that individual question.
This implies much less computation and reminiscence utilization per question. The result’s a mannequin that’s each high-performance (as a result of, in whole, it has a whole lot of billions of information parameters to attract on) and extra environment friendly to run than a comparably sized conventional mannequin. It’s one of many causes Scout can obtain such a big context window — the structure consists of particular long-context dealing with (like mixing various kinds of consideration mechanisms) to make 10M tokens possible.
The underside line: LLaMA 4 fashions are cutting-edge in that they provide huge context size and powerful efficiency, whereas nonetheless being optimized sufficient to run exterior of a supercomputer (with some tweaks).
Now that you realize what LLaMA 4 is, let’s see how one can truly get Scout (and even Maverick, for those who’re properly endowed) operating by yourself Home windows machine. I say Home windows as a result of that’s what I’m utilizing within the walkthrough, however the steps are almost similar on Linux or Mac.
Working a big language mannequin regionally would possibly sound loopy, however it’s turn out to be a lot easier due to some inventive instruments from the open-source group. We’ll use Ollama for instance instrument to run LLaMA 4, as a result of it streamlines quite a lot of the setup. (Ollama is an open-source app that allows you to obtain and run AI fashions with minimal fuss — that is the best approach to get began) I’ll point out various strategies, however the steps are related. We don’t have to make use of Ollama to get the mannequin, I’ll present you to obtain it from Hugging Face and set up it manually
Guarantee you may have a comparatively current Home windows 10 or 11 set up, sorry Home windows 7 customers, and sufficient disk area and RAM. The mannequin recordsdata you’ll obtain may be tens of gigabytes in measurement, Scout is about 55GB, and operating the mannequin can eat quite a lot of reminiscence. When you’ve got an NVIDIA GPU (the instance right here is an RTX 3060 with 12GB VRAM), nice — that may velocity issues up. If not, no worries; you’ll be able to nonetheless run in your dependable previous CPU.
Obtain Ollama for Home windows from the official web site (it’s an easy installer — no admin rights required). Ollama is accessible for macOS, Linux, and Home windows, and for Home windows it comes as an OllamaSetup.exe. Run the installer and observe the prompts to put in Ollama in your system. This can arrange every part it is advisable run native LLMs, together with any needed dependencies.
(In the event you favor to not use Ollama, alternate options embrace the LocalAI toolkit or different apps like GPT4All’s UI. The final thought would be the similar — you want a program that may load the LLaMA 4 mannequin and allow you to work together with it. On this information, we’ll proceed with Ollama for simplicity.)
With the runtime put in, you want the mannequin itself — on this case, LLaMA 4 Scout. Meta has made the LLaMA 4 fashions obtainable for obtain on their web site and on Hugging Face, however remember the uncooked mannequin recordsdata are big (the full-precision Scout is over 200 GB!). As a substitute of grabbing that big file, we’ll use a quantized model of Scout.
Quantization means compressing the mannequin’s weights (e.g., utilizing 4-bit integers as a substitute of 16-bit floats) to drastically cut back measurement with minimal efficiency loss. In reality, Meta particularly designed Scout to work with 4-bit weights on the fly. How does that work? Effing magic, that’s how. Kidding — that’s out of scope for this text, although.
Ollama offers a straightforward approach to obtain fashions by identify. As an illustration, you open a PowerShell or Command Immediate and run:
ollama pull llama2
Now for the thrilling half — truly operating the mannequin and getting it to answer you. In your terminal, begin the mannequin with a easy command. For instance:
ollama run llama4-scout
word — on the time of writing, llama4-scout was not but obtainable on ollama so the above may not work but or it might have a unique tag — seek the advice of the Ollama web page or use the guide steps to get the mannequin from Hugging Face.
This can launch the LLaMA 4 Scout mannequin and normally drop you into an interactive session or start producing textual content. You possibly can then sort a immediate (some instruments count on you to incorporate the immediate within the command itself; this one doesn’t, however you’ll be able to verify the docs for those who run into that). If all went properly, the mannequin will load for a bit (this will take a while, particularly on first load whereas it caches issues), and you then’ll see it reply to your immediate.
When you’ve got a appropriate NVIDIA GPU, Ollama will mechanically use it to hurry up the inference. There’s no further configuration wanted — it is going to detect your GPU (e.g., that RTX 3060) and offload as a lot of the mannequin’s work as attainable to the GPU. This could dramatically enhance the velocity of responses. As an illustration, with a 12GB VRAM GPU, the mannequin would possibly load a part of the 4-bit weights into VRAM and the remaining in system RAM, successfully utilizing each. Be sure your NVIDIA drivers are updated for finest efficiency.
Word: A 12GB card can not match your entire 55GB quantized mannequin without delay, however the inference engine will swap knowledge out and in or use the GPU for the lively components. You may additionally restrict the context size in follow to keep away from overusing reminiscence — you doubtless gained’t want wherever close to 10M tokens for informal use.
In the event you don’t have a GPU, or if it’s not a CUDA-compatible one, don’t fear — the mannequin will run in your CPU. Fashionable LLM runtimes like Ollama and llama.cpp are optimized to make use of all of your CPU cores and even leverage superior directions (AVX, AVX2, and many others.) for velocity. That stated, count on it to be slower. LLaMA 4 is a big mannequin, so producing textual content on CPU may be on the order of some tokens per second (relying in your CPU).
Guarantee your system has loads of RAM obtainable — ideally 32 GB or extra for a 4-bit Scout mannequin. When you’ve got much less RAM (say 16 GB), you could want to make use of an much more compressed quantization or restrict the context measurement to keep away from operating out of reminiscence. In my expertise, a 4-bit 109B mannequin can use ~55 GB of reminiscence only for the mannequin weights. In case your RAM is beneath that, the system will begin swapping to disk (which slows issues additional). So for CPU-only, the extra RAM, the higher (64 GB could be comfy). It can run — simply be affected person with it.
It’s also possible to attempt an 8-bit quantization (which may be ~110 GB — most likely too excessive for many PCs) or a 6-bit hybrid if obtainable. Most individuals will follow 4-bit for such a big mannequin.
However hey — you’ll be able to nonetheless run it. That’s critically superb!
The primary time you run the mannequin, you would possibly see it downloading or changing weights (for those who used ollama run with out pre-downloading). Let it full. As soon as loaded, it’s best to get a immediate the place the mannequin is able to generate textual content. If utilizing Ollama, it’d straight print the reply to your immediate and exit, or maintain the session open for a chat — totally different instruments fluctuate. For interactive chatting, you could want a barely totally different command (for instance, some instruments have an ollama chat command, otherwise you simply maintain getting into prompts).
Now you can begin utilizing LLaMA 4 like an area chatbot or assistant. Strive typing a query or activity for the mannequin to do. As an illustration:
Hiya! How do I run an area LLM on my PC?
…and see the way it responds.
You possibly can have conversations, ask it to summarize textual content (you possibly can paste in a piece of textual content — retaining in thoughts extraordinarily massive pastes may be gradual), get it to generate emails or code, and many others., similar to you’d with an internet AI assistant. The distinction is every part is going on in your machine — no knowledge is being despatched to the cloud. This implies it’s non-public (your prompts and the mannequin’s outputs keep native), and you’ll even use it offline.
– If the mannequin’s responses appear truncated otherwise you hit an finish unexpectedly, you would possibly want to regulate settings just like the max output tokens or use a continuation immediate (e.g., “go on…”). Native instruments normally have parameters for response size, temperature (creativity), and many others. Ollama, for instance, would possibly permit flags like — max-tokens within the command.
– Control system useful resource utilization. It’s regular to your CPU or GPU to be beneath heavy load whereas the mannequin is producing textual content. In the event you discover your PC turning into unresponsive, think about using a smaller context or a smaller mannequin. Additionally, it might take some time. You’ll be able to run the mannequin however it works finest with a beefy Nvidia graphics card just like the RTX 4090 / 50XX (Sadly, presently LLaMA 4 doesn’t have smaller parameter-count variations; you’d must fall again to one thing like LLaMA 2 13B for those who really can’t run the 17B lively mannequin — truly don’t try this, discover a small Mistral mannequin, LLaMa 2 hallucinates like a madman for me.)
– Non-compulsory: There are GUI front-ends (equivalent to Textual content Technology Net UI or LoLLMs Net UI) that may make chatting with native fashions extra user-friendly. Most have one-click installers. You could possibly import your LLaMA 4 mannequin there after changing to the correct format. However for those who adopted the steps above, you have already got a working setup by way of Ollama, which is kind of easy.
The above is simply an instance (for LLaMA 2). As of this writing, LLaMA 4 is model new, so Ollama’s library could not have it but. It didn’t this morning. If a mannequin entry for LLaMA 4 exists, it may be named one thing like llama4-scout or listed within the Ollama Fashions catalog. You’d run the command with the suitable identify (e.g., ollama pull llama4-scout). This can obtain a quantized model of LLaMA 4 Scout to your machine mechanically. Control Ollama’s documentation or mannequin record for the precise identify as soon as it’s added.
… in case you are trying to do that as we speak.
If Ollama doesn’t but have a one-click entry, you’ll be able to acquire the mannequin from Hugging Face (the place Fb hosts an official mannequin repository). You’ll have to log in and comply with the LLaMA 4 license on the mannequin card to get entry. Just a few fundamental guidelines about not utilizing the mannequin for evil.
Search for an instruction-tuned (“instruct”) variant of LLaMA 4 Scout (a model already fine-tuned for assistant use). I’ve a hyperlink beneath. As a result of the recordsdata are so massive within the wild when they’re full measurement, it’s best to obtain a quantized model — for instance, some group contributors present a 4-bit compressed mannequin file (typically labeled as ggmlv4 or GGUF format for CPU, or GPTQ for GPU).
Quantization is kind of reducing off a small piece of the quantity after the decimal that makes it take up much less area in reminiscence and reduces how a lot VRAM it is advisable run it — nevertheless it comes at the price of some precision and thus accuracy. Suppose like this: 99.93409300273 -> 99.934 — So that you misplaced the .00009300273 — however you’ll be able to see the loss is a small one, however the area is kind of vital.
Within the LLaMA group, fashionable quantized codecs like GGUF (for llama.cpp) can shrink the mannequin to a fraction of its full measurement. For instance, a 4-bit quantization of Scout (109B parameters) is roughly 50–60 GB in measurement — nonetheless huge, however far more manageable than 200+ GB. In the event you discover a GGUF file for LLaMA 4 Scout (verify the Hugging Face LLaMA 4 collections or group uploads), you should utilize Ollama’s import characteristic so as to add it. As an illustration, for those who downloaded a file named llama-4-scout.q4_0.gguf, you possibly can run:
ollama import llama-4-scout.q4_0.gguf --name llama4-scout
This tells Ollama to import the mannequin from that file and register it beneath the identify “llama4-scout” to be used. (Once more, solely do that if the direct choice isn’t obtainable. The simplest path is to let Ollama deal with the obtain and quantization in a single go when attainable.)
Right here’s a fast, questionably real looking instance to indicate the way you would possibly use LLaMA 4 Scout as an area chatbot. Think about you wish to brainstorm a undertaking thought or get assist writing one thing. You possibly can straight ask your native mannequin, it gained’t decide you for the way lively your social life is on the weekends:
Person: I’m planning a weekend undertaking involving AI. Do you may have any concepts for what I might construct?
LLaMA 4 (Scout) Assistant: Positive! How about creating a private journey assistant chatbot? You could possibly use LLaMA 4 to let customers add footage from a visit after which have the bot generate a pleasant journey diary or journey weblog put up mechanically, mixing textual content and the picture context. As an illustration, somebody shares a photograph of a seaside sundown, and your bot writes a brief paragraph as if it have been a journal entry describing that night. This might showcase LLaMA 4’s multimodal capacity to deal with photos and textual content collectively. It’s a enjoyable undertaking that mixes AI and creativity, and you’ll run it completely regionally!
I don’t understand how conversational LLaMA 4 is but, are you able to inform?. It’s also possible to have it draft emails, summarize paperwork, clarify ideas, and even debug code. As a result of it runs regionally, there are not any utilization limits, no subscription, and your knowledge stays non-public.
LLaMA 4 Scout makes state-of-the-art language modeling accessible on consumer-grade {hardware}. With instruments like Ollama, it’s attainable to run this highly effective mannequin completely offline. Whether or not you’re an engineer integrating LLaMA into your personal apps, or simply exploring native AI out of curiosity, the pliability is big. You possibly can improve it with RAG, construct customized embeddings, or combine it together with your native instruments and workflows.
In the event you’ve bought a messy archive of recordsdata, a listing of PDFs, or a notes folder filled with forgotten concepts — that is your probability to make them searchable and helpful. I constructed out a private information administration app earlier to do precisely that. LLaMA 4 provides you an awesome mannequin to work with and I’m very excited to see what I can do with the large 10M context.
[LLaMA 4 Scout — 17B (16 Experts) Instruct]
[LLaMA 4 Maverick — 17B (128 Experts) Instruct]
(Signal-in required to just accept the license earlier than downloading.)
- LLaMA 4 Announcement (Meta AI Blog) — Meta’s official weblog put up describing Scout & Maverick’s options and context lengths.
- Quantization Guide for LLMs — article explaining how lowering precision (like 4-bit) helps run massive fashions on smaller {hardware}.
- Ollama Documentation: Learn this docs sooner or later for those who get into it. Significantly, the part on utilizing GGUF fashions with Ollama may be helpful for superior setups.
In the event you construct one thing inventive with LLaMA 4, I’d love to listen to about it.
In case you are hiring, I’d love to listen to about that additionally!